Rarh Bengal Tigers is a professional field hockey franchise team based in Kolkata that competes in the Hockey India League.[1] It is owned by Shrachi Sports.[2] At the 2024–25 edition, the men's team won the league and the women's team finished at the third place.

Former Australian players Colin Batch and Glenn Turner are the coaches of the men's and women's teams respectively.[3]
